ENGINEERING DECISION
When the Lifting Requirement Goes Beyond Standard Handling
A double-girder crane is considered when the project requires a robust bridge platform, higher-capacity configuration, longer span, improved hook coverage or more demanding operating performance.
The correct solution depends on more than rated capacity. Load geometry, lifting frequency, duty requirements, building conditions, runway details and lifting attachments should be reviewed together.
LOAD CAPACITY & ATTACHMENTS
Heavy, oversized or irregular loads may require a more robust
bridge platform and application-specific lifting attachments
such as beams, magnets, grabs or tongs.
LIFTING HEIGHT AND HEADROOM
A top-running trolley arrangement can help make better use of
the available building height and improve hook coverage,
subject to the final crane and runway configuration.
DEMANDING OPERATING DUTY
Lifting frequency, daily operating hours, travel distance and
production rhythm are reviewed when selecting the hoisting
system, drive configuration and duty classification.
